Fertility specialists are medical doctors trained and accredited by the American Board of Obstetrics and Gynecology (ABOG) who then undergo more training to specialize in fertility-related conditions, treatments, and medical procedures, for both males and females. Fertility specialists are REI physicians, Reproductive Endocrinology and Infertility. These professionals not only completely evaluate people to determine the reason for their infertility, however they also offer each client an opportunity to become the moms and dads they are indicated to be by offering a large selection of treatment options.

In vitro fertilization (IVF): After medications are prescribed to encourage egg production, eggs are removed throughout a small surgery. The eggs are then by hand integrated with sperm cells in a lab.

Gamete intra-fallopian transfer (GIFT): A treatment in which eggs are gotten rid of from the ovaries and placed into a lady's fallopian tubes together with a guy's sperm. Tubal reversal: A surgical procedure that can bring back fertility to a woman who had actually formerly undergone tubal ligation. Testicular sperm extraction (TESE): A fertility treatment in which sperm is recovered from a man's testicles if they have little to no sperm in their ejaculate.

The transvaginal ultrasound is a crucial preliminary step in the fertility evaluation (though some clients are surprised by this portion of the test). If you've never ever had a transvaginal ultrasound prior to, you can expect a little vaginal pressure, however generally no pain. How it feels is similar to a speculum exam or Pap smear.

By taking a look at your ovaries and uterus, your doctor will have the ability to: Examine your antral hair follicle count (a marker of your ovarian reserve)Assess for any fibroids or polyps (which might or may not have an effect on your fertility) You may think you need to time this ultrasound around your duration, however there's no need to we can perform it at any point throughout your menstruation.

Another consideration for people utilizing donor sperm and/or eggs or a gestational provider is that the center might require a mental consult before undergoing treatment. If you're using a recognized egg or sperm donor rather than an anonymous one, the clinic might likewise need a legal contract. If you're at the center since you have actually been experiencing infertility, is there a specific medical diagnosis your doctor can supply? And is that diagnosis something that can be treated clinically or surgically or is pursuing fertility treatment the very best next action? What pre-treatment examinations do they recommend for you? What about if you're conceiving with a partner who has sperm? What types of treatment options does the center offer? (These may include intrauterine inseminations, or IUI, IVF, genetic screening of embryos, embryo transfers, semen analysis, egg donor banks, and so on) Do they batch cycles (significance in vitro fertilization, or IVF, just starts on particular days of the month possibly reducing timing versatility for you) or can you begin when you're prepared? Do they have age cutoffs for IUI, IVF, or embryo transfers? For embryo transfers, do they do mostly fresh or frozen transfers? If they mostly do frozen transfers, do they do: Programmed cycles, where you might take birth control pills, estrogen tablets or spots and intramuscular progesterone.

Most ultrasounds for fertility treatment are done beginning in the morning and ending in the early afternoon so blood work can come back the very same day to facilitate the medication modifications and activate timing and prep. That stated, various clinics will have different layouts in how their monitoring and procedures may work: Some clinics may use a "doc of the day" design where one physician carries out all of the ultrasounds or does all of the procedures (egg retrievals and embryo transfers) that day for everyone's clients.
